Villa Portofino is a beautiful planned community of 721 detached homes nestled in the Tierrasanta "Island in the Hills." Its mature trees, lawns, elegant landscaping and six-acre park make it a very special place. This wooded setting is enhanced by amenities that include a clubhouse, pool, playground and tennis, pickleball, and basketball courts. Schools, shopping, restaurants and a number of professional offices are within walking distance; airports and downtown San Diego are minutes away, and other areas of the County can be easily reached via nearby highway connections. While historians tell us that Villa Portofino was once voted "the best place in San Diego to raise kids," it is also a very diverse community with residents of all ages and backgrounds. Villa Portofino, set in the middle of Tierrasanta. Surrounded by hills and canyons, it is one of the original planned unit developments in Tierrasanta and San Diego. A little history: Tierrasanta was originally part of the Mission San Diego de Alcalá ranch, which was active during the late 18th and 19th centuries. The U.S. military purchased the land in 1941 as Camp Elliott, a Marine Corps training facility. The Marines moved out in 1944 and the land was transferred to the Navy. It was deactivated in 1946. In 1961, the U.S. Government sold the area that is now Tierrasanta and a portion of neighboring Mission Trails Regional Park to the City of San Diego. In the following year, the Elliott Community Plan was issued to serve as a roadmap for development going forward, and in 1971 Tierrasanta was founded. The current Tierrasanta community plan was first issued in 1982, and included both the currently developed area and much of what is now Mission Trails Regional Park. Tierrasanta has been almost fully built out since the early 1990s, and in 2010 had a population of 30,443 (ZIP code 92124). See/Do In Eurasia, all roads lead to Rome; in Tierrasanta, they lead to Mission Trails Regional Park. Start your 5-Peak Challenge at the eastern terminus of Clairemont Mesa Boulevard and knock out both North and South Fortuna on a 7.6-mile trek. The neighborhood has plenty of other recreational points of interest, plus bike lanes connecting it with its neighbors. Skateboarders and roller skaters can show off their skills at Damato Park. Those who fare better without wheels can sign up for a music, dance, or fitness class at the Tierrasanta Recreation Center. Nature buffs can bird-watch in West Shepherd Canyon or hike the shady, chaparral-lined trails of East Shepherd Canyon. The canyon’s native plant markers come courtesy of Girl Scout Troop 3278. A group of students petitioned the school and the school district to re-brand Serra High School. That student-led initiative began a collaborative conversation with staff, district officials, community members, and alumni. Born out of this collaborative process was a rebranding survey asking if the brand should remain or change. Each stakeholder group was given an opportunity to voice their opinions about possible rebranding and suggestions for a change. The results of that survey were given to the San Diego Unified School District’s Naming Committee. In collaboration with students and local tribal communities, the naming committee submitted its recommendation to the board. On Tuesday, March 9th, the SDUSD Board of Education announced that Serra High School’s new brand will be Canyon Hills High School, home of the Rattlers with the new colors of red and black. In the fall of 2021, Serra High School will open as Canyon Hills High School, and the first of many generations of Rattlers will walk these halls.
